> > So the thing is the following. I have a tag "news" on some tiddlers. I
> > also have some tiddlers with this tag. I usually have the tiddler
> > "news" opened. If I add a new tiddler with this tag, the "news"
> > tiddler doesn't update when I click "save" on the new tiddler (what I
> > do expect is the adding of the new tiddler to the "news" list).
